## Implement Specific Optimization Actions

Make specs, mounting, and hardware machine-readable with schema.

- Publish a fitment table that lists year, make, model, trim, and mounting location for every grab handle SKU.
- Use Product schema plus FAQPage schema to expose material, finish, included hardware, availability, and return details.
- Write a comparison section that separates universal, OEM replacement, roll-bar, A-pillar, and rear-seat grab handles.
- Add installation copy that names tools required, mounting points, and whether drilling or bolt-on attachment is needed.
- Collect reviews that mention grip comfort, vibration resistance, and whether the handle fit a specific vehicle without modification.
- Create a dedicated FAQ answering compatibility, load expectations, and whether the handle works with airbags, roll cages, or factory trim.

### Publish a fitment table that lists year, make, model, trim, and mounting location for every grab handle SKU.

Fitment tables are one of the strongest ways to reduce ambiguity for AI extraction. When the model can parse exact vehicle mappings, it is more likely to recommend the right SKU instead of a broad category result.

### Use Product schema plus FAQPage schema to expose material, finish, included hardware, availability, and return details.

Schema markup helps engines identify product entities, offer data, and question answers without relying only on page prose. For automotive accessories, that structured layer improves the chance that live price and compatibility details are surfaced in shopping-style answers.

### Write a comparison section that separates universal, OEM replacement, roll-bar, A-pillar, and rear-seat grab handles.

Comparison sections teach the model the category taxonomy. That matters because AI answers often need to explain why a replacement handle is different from an off-road assist handle or a universal grip bar.

### Add installation copy that names tools required, mounting points, and whether drilling or bolt-on attachment is needed.

Installation instructions are a major differentiator in assistant answers because users want to know whether they can install the product themselves. Clear tool and method details improve extraction and reduce the chance of the product being filtered out as too vague.

### Collect reviews that mention grip comfort, vibration resistance, and whether the handle fit a specific vehicle without modification.

Reviews containing vehicle names and install outcomes give AI systems evidence that the product fits as promised. Those specifics are more useful than generic star ratings because they help the model assess compatibility confidence.

### Create a dedicated FAQ answering compatibility, load expectations, and whether the handle works with airbags, roll cages, or factory trim.

A focused FAQ lets AI engines answer common pre-purchase questions directly from your page. When the FAQ covers safety, fitment, and hardware, the product page becomes a better source for conversational recommendations.

## Strengthen Comparison Content

Use real reviews and lab proof to reinforce trust.

- Exact vehicle year, make, model, and trim fitment
- Mounting position such as A-pillar, roof, roll bar, or rear seat
- Material type including aluminum, steel, nylon, or reinforced polymer
- Load or pull-test rating in pounds or newtons
- Installation type such as bolt-on, clamp-on, or OEM replacement
- Warranty length and return window

### Exact vehicle year, make, model, and trim fitment

Exact fitment is the first comparison attribute AI extracts because it determines whether the handle is usable at all. If two products differ on vehicle mapping, the model will rank the one with clearer compatibility higher for the relevant query.

### Mounting position such as A-pillar, roof, roll bar, or rear seat

Mounting position helps the model separate an interior assist handle from a roll-bar accessory or rear-seat grip. That distinction is critical because users often ask the assistant for a specific installation location, not just a product class.

### Material type including aluminum, steel, nylon, or reinforced polymer

Material type is a major signal for durability, weight, and feel. AI engines use it to compare premium and budget options, especially when the buyer is asking about long-term reliability or off-road use.

### Load or pull-test rating in pounds or newtons

Load or pull-test rating is one of the most concrete ways to quantify safety and sturdiness. When that number is visible, AI can compare products objectively instead of relying on vague terms like heavy duty.

### Installation type such as bolt-on, clamp-on, or OEM replacement

Installation type affects whether the product is recommended for DIY buyers or professional installation. AI often surfaces this detail in answer summaries because it directly influences purchase satisfaction.

### Warranty length and return window

Warranty length and return window reduce purchase risk and are commonly mentioned in comparison answers. When those policies are explicit, the product is easier for AI to recommend to cautious buyers.

## FAQ

### How do I get my automotive grab handles recommended by ChatGPT?

Publish exact vehicle fitment, mounting position, materials, installation steps, and verified reviews, then mark up the page with Product and FAQPage schema. ChatGPT-style answers are more likely to cite pages that clearly explain what the handle fits and why it is a credible replacement or upgrade.

### What fitment details do AI assistants need for grab handles?

AI systems need year, make, model, trim, mounting location, and whether the handle is for OEM replacement, universal use, or a specific off-road application. The more precise the fitment mapping, the less likely the model is to confuse your product with another handle that looks similar but mounts differently.

### Are universal grab handles harder for AI to recommend than vehicle-specific ones?

Yes, because universal handles are more ambiguous and require the model to infer compatibility from limited details. You can improve recommendation odds by stating exact mounting ranges, included adapters, and the types of vehicles or interiors they are designed to support.

### Which schema should I add to automotive grab handle pages?

Use Product schema for price, availability, SKU, material, and brand, plus FAQPage schema for fitment and installation questions. If you publish collection or comparison pages, ItemList can help AI understand the relationship between different grab handle variants.

### Do reviews really affect AI recommendations for grab handles?

Yes, because reviews help AI validate whether the handle feels sturdy, installs cleanly, and fits the advertised vehicle. Reviews that mention specific vehicles, mount points, and hardware outcomes are especially useful because they give the model real-world confirmation.

### How should I describe installation for grab handles so AI can extract it?

List the tools required, mounting point, hardware included, drilling requirements, and whether the handle is bolt-on, clamp-on, or OEM replacement. That structure gives AI a clean installation summary it can reuse in conversational answers.

### What materials do buyers ask AI about most for grab handles?

Buyers commonly ask about aluminum, steel, reinforced polymer, nylon, and rubberized grip surfaces because those materials affect strength and comfort. If you name the material and explain its benefit, AI can use it in comparison answers more confidently.

### How do I compare OEM-style and aftermarket grab handles in a way AI understands?

Explain whether the part is a direct replacement, an upgraded grip, or a universal accessory, and then compare fitment, finish, load rating, and install complexity. AI engines prefer comparisons that clearly separate compatibility from style and performance.

### Should I list pull-test or load ratings for grab handles?

Yes, because numerical strength data gives AI an objective attribute to compare across products. If you have third-party test results or internal validation, including that number can improve trust in safety-adjacent recommendations.

### How can I make my grab handles appear in Google AI Overviews shopping results?

Use structured product data, keep price and availability current, and publish concise comparison content that answers fitment and installation questions directly. Google’s shopping and AI features are more likely to surface products with clear merchant data and strong page relevance.

### What platforms should I optimize first for grab handle visibility?

Start with your own product pages, Amazon, and the major auto parts or marketplace channels where buyers compare fitment and price. Those are the sources AI engines most often use to validate availability, reviews, and compatibility before recommending a product.

### How often should I update grab handle compatibility and stock information?

Update it whenever new trims, model years, or variants are added, and review stock and pricing at least monthly across channels. AI engines can pick up stale compatibility data quickly, so current information is essential for accurate recommendations.
